Just about one hour from Kobe, across the Akashi Kaikyō Bridge lies Awaji Island. In recent years, privacy-focused glamping sites and villas have been multiplying rapidly, gaining popularity as a weekend escape from the ordinary.
This page introduces 6 standout properties for 2026, sorted into "glamping," "private villa," and "wellness" categories.

1. Glamping Resort Awaji | Akashi Kaikyō Bridge Views & a New Scenic Lookout


Awaji Island's first dome-tent glamping resort (opened GW 2021), located in Iwaya, Awaji City — right at the island's gateway. All 13 units sit on a hillside with an unobstructed ocean view of the Akashi Kaikyō Bridge. Each unit is independent with its own shower and toilet; 5 of the 13 units are pet-friendly.
In April 2026, a new scenic lookout was added to the property. During the day, you can take in sweeping views of the Akashi Kaikyō Bridge; after sunset, the lookout, steps, and pool area are bathed in illumination, creating a romantic atmosphere. A photo spot with an arch of bells framing the view is generating buzz online.
From April 25, a heart-shaped pool also opens (for guests only). At night the pool is lit up, giving it a completely different look from the daytime.

2. Breeze Garden Awaji | Google Reviews ★4.9, Awaji Beef BBQ Available


A private glamping resort limited to 4 groups per day, located on the west coast of Awaji City. Since opening in July 2023, it has maintained a Google Reviews average of ★4.9.
Every room has a private open-air bath, a fire pit, and an air-conditioned covered dining space. You can enjoy a truly private experience regardless of the weather.
For the BBQ main course, choose from the premium Awaji beef (sirloin or fillet) — one of just about 200 certified per year from the island's 17,000 cattle — or standard Awaji beef. A "Dog Dome" (1 group per day) is also available.

3. Kaliko Resort Awaji Island | Pet-Friendly, All-Inclusive — Kansai's Largest Glamping Resort
Kansai's largest all-inclusive glamping resort, located in Minami-Awaji City. A 39,000 m² site with ocean-view units in three styles — dome tent, cottage, and villa.
The standout feature is that all room types welcome dogs. A natural grass dog run and seasonal dog pool are free for guests. Dogs can also join for BBQ and breakfast.
As an all-inclusive resort, lounge drinks, snacks, dinner alcohol, bonfires, spa, and sauna are all included in the room rate — no need to worry about extra spending.

4. Awaji Private Villa SCENE 88 | Pool, Sauna & Jacuzzi — Grand Opening GW 2026


A luxury villa in northern Awaji Island, Awaji City Sano, opening for the GW 2026 grand opening as a fully exclusive 1-group-per-day rental. Families, groups, and couples can enjoy a completely free-form stay without any other guests.
Three luxury facilities in one
- Private pool: Underwater lighting for a magical atmosphere at night; doubles as a cold plunge after the sauna
- Outdoor heated jacuzzi: Available 24 hours. A private space to ease the body after daily life
- Self-löyly sauna: Available any time of day, 24 hours
The interior has a 2-bedroom layout, each bedroom with its own toilet, washroom, and shower. The kitchen is equipped with a BALMUDA toaster, oven, kettle, rice cooker, and hot plate — perfect for a relaxed stay cooking with bring-your-own ingredients. A BBQ dinner plan is also available.

5. S.EAVES | 2-Group-Only Private Villa Where Only the Sea Is in View
The latest creation from kinoe, the company behind the notoriously hard-to-book S.STAIRS and S.CORRIDOR. Limited to 2 groups per day, approx. 72 m² — the design philosophy of removing every visual obstruction is applied throughout.
The terrace is intentionally left fenceless, creating a direct face-to-face encounter with the horizon. Large windows, a speaker system, a projector, and a Nintendo Switch are all included — plenty to fill a long, unhurried stay even without stepping outside.
A private restaurant limited to 1 group per day and a café & bar are on-site, so dining is fully private. S.STAIRS has hosted over 120 proposal stays per year; S.EAVES is designed with the same dedication to couples, anniversaries, and proposals.
6. THE PASONA natureverse retreat | Shigeru Ban Design, Private Hot Spring in Every Room (Opens 6/23)
Scheduled to open June 23, 2026. The design is by architect Shigeru Ban, also known for the Grand Roof Ring at Expo 2025 Osaka-Kansai. All 57 rooms include a private natural hot spring.
The concept goes beyond a luxury hotel — it's a "pre-disease retreat" focused on resetting the body through food, exercise, and sleep. Amenities include a wellness restaurant supervised by a Michelin-starred chef, a thalassotherapy spa, and health check services in collaboration with Kobe University Hospital Medical School.
The sensor bed technology exhibited at the Expo (automatically adjusting sleeping posture and recording body weight during sleep) is also planned for some rooms. Rates and reservations will be announced via the official website.
